Output dd08417539048986d432eb9b05e20c14e0d8175309c5f01d38fea38c33ac19e3: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5db6632f22e5267918658311a70689a78ce0be2 OP_EQUAL
address
3KjBsTaUY83n9WKoh3kWn1uXwyHGrh2Lvg
transaction
dd08417539048986d432eb9b05e20c14e0d8175309c5f01d38fea38c33ac19e3
spent
true